The rapid diagnostics market is experiencing significant growth in recent years due to the increasing demand for quick and accurate diagnostic solutions. Rapid diagnostics refer to tests that provide fast results, often within minutes, enabling timely diagnosis and treatment decisions. These tests are widely used in healthcare settings, including hospitals, clinics, and laboratories. The market for rapid diagnostics encompasses various technologies, such as immunoassays, molecular diagnostics, and point-of-care testing. This comprehensive market analysis aims to provide insights into the key trends, drivers, restraints, opportunities, and future outlook of the rapid diagnostics market.

Rapid diagnostics involve the use of innovative technologies and methodologies to detect the presence of specific pathogens, biomarkers, or genetic material in patient samples. These tests are designed to deliver quick and accurate results, enabling healthcare professionals to make informed decisions regarding patient care. Rapid diagnostics are particularly beneficial in time-sensitive situations, such as emergency cases or outbreaks, where immediate diagnosis and treatment are crucial for patient outcomes.

Covid-19 Impact:

The COVID-19 pandemic has significantly impacted the rapid diagnostics market. The urgent need for widespread testing has driven the demand for rapid diagnostic solutions, particularly for SARS-CoV-2 detection. Rapid antigen tests and molecular diagnostics have played a critical role in screening, diagnosing, and monitoring COVID-19 cases. The pandemic has accelerated the development and deployment of rapid diagnostics, highlighting the importance of quick and accurate testing in controlling infectious diseases.
